Virginia officials released new information on the death of former U.S. attorney Jessica Aber, who was found in a home in Alexandria in March.
Aber’s death was natural, and its cause was “sudden unexpected death in epilepsy,” the medical examiner’s office told News4 on Tuesday.
Aber, the former U.S. attorney for the Eastern District of Virginia, was found dead on Beverly Drive on March 22. She was 43. Her family previously said she suffered from epilepsy and died in her sleep.
Aber was an assistant U.S. attorney in the Eastern District starting in 2009. She served on a detailed assignment as counsel to the assistant attorney general for the Criminal Division of the Department of Justice in 2015 and 2016.
